Full contents
  • Note on Hong Kong
  • Place. Introducing Chungking Mansions ; "Ghetto at the center of the world" ; Why Chungking Mansions exists and why it matters ; The building ; History ; Owners' association ; Business ; My own involvement
  • People. Traders ; Owners and managers ; Temporary workers ; Asylum seekers ; Domestic helpers ; Sex workers ; Heroin addicts ; Tourists ; How these different groups interact
  • Goods. The passage of goods in Chungking Mansions ; Selling goods ; Taking advantage of buyers ; Copy goods ; Manufacturers and middlemen ; Tricks and travails of a phone stall ; Varieties of traders ; The generation gap among traders ; Techniques of traders ; The lure of China ; The perils of customs ; The significance of goods and traders
  • Laws. The omnipresent shadow of the law ; Conflicts within and beyond the law ; The role of police ; Visas and residence rights ; Asylum seekers and the law ; "Real" and "fake" asylum seekers ; The lives of asylum seekers ; The changing treatment of asylum seekers ; Future. Changing imaginations of Chungking Mansions ; How Chungking Mansions transforms people ; Cultural identity ; Global significance ; The future of Chungking Mansions / the future of the world.
